1. Purchase Price: Traditional Solvents Seem Cheaper

On the surface, traditional solvents (such as mineral spirits, trichloroethylene) do have lower unit prices than hydrocarbon cleaners. However, focusing only on purchase price falls into the typical 'false low-cost' trap.

2. Energy Costs: Hydrocarbon Cleaning Is More Energy-Efficient

Hydrocarbon cleaners used with vacuum cleaning equipment can achieve efficient cleaning at low temperatures of 40-50℃, while water-based cleaning typically requires heating to 60-80℃, followed by high-temperature drying. In terms of comprehensive energy consumption, hydrocarbon cleaning can reduce energy usage by 30-50%.

3. Waste Liquid Disposal: The Biggest Hidden Cost

Traditional chlorinated solvents are classified as hazardous waste, with disposal costs as high as 3,000-8,000 RMB per ton, and require strict hazardous waste transfer documentation. Hydrocarbon cleaners can be recycled through distillation for repeated use, reducing waste liquid generation by over 90%, and annual waste disposal costs by 70-85%.

4. Recovery Rate: Hydrocarbon's Trump Card

Hydrocarbon cleaners used with distillation recovery equipment achieve a recovery rate of 90-95%, with the cleaning fluid being recycled dozens of times. For a medium-sized cleaning line, annual savings on cleaning agent consumables alone amount to 40-60%.

Conclusion

Comprehensive TCO (Total Cost of Ownership) analysis shows that hydrocarbon cleaning solutions recover equipment investment within 6-12 months, with long-term total costs at only one-third to one-half of traditional solvents.
